Former WWE referee Marty Elias published a new blog over at The Floor Seat, and the piece covers the 2006 WWE SummerSlam match featuring Hulk Hogan vs Randy Orton. Below is a blog excerpt:
I went and met with Randy Orton and let him know I was the referee for the match and Randy told me he was waiting for Hulk to lay out the match. We waited about an hour when Micheal P.S. Hayes came in and got both me and Randy Orton. Hulk was in his dressing room and wanted to discuss the match. As Hayes lead us to Hulk’s dressing room, I was walking in a haze of “OMG”!
As we entered the dressing room, there sat Hulk Hogan, Jimmy “Mouth Of The South” Hart, and Brutus “The Barber” Beefcake. As we discussed the match, the issue of who was “going over” came up and it went back and forth for a bit. Vince McMahon finally came into the dressing room to chat with Hulk and the issue of who was “over” was settled right there.
Vince told everyone that Hulk was “up” and we would discuss things further later. As the match was put together, there was a spot Hulk wanted to “get the crowd” and it involved me! If you go back and look at the “spot”, it was when I counted “3” without realizing Hulk’s foot was on the bottom rope.
Hulk was very specific in what he wanted from me, he told me, “‘Brother’, you really need to sell the moment and sympathize with what just happened!” He told me how to react and to use my facials to really get the spot OVER!
